Here’s everything you need to know about the 2026 ACC basketball tournament, which started Tuesday, March 10 and goes through Saturday, March 14. All games are at the Spectrum Center in Charlotte, N.C. No. 1 seed Duke takes on No. 2 seed Virginia on Saturday in the conference championship game.

Check out the bracket, schedule and score information below. Duke won the 2025 conference crown, beating Louisville in the final.

ACC tournament championship history

Duke (23 times) has won the conference tournament the most often, including the 2025 triumph. North Carolina is next with 18 conference crowns.

Here is the full list of ACC titles by school:

Duke: 23
North Carolina 18
NC State 11
Wake Forest: 4
Georgia Tech: 4
Maryland (now in Big Ten): 3
Virginia: 3
Florida State: 1
Miami (Fla.): 1
Notre Dame: 1
South Carolina (now in the SEC): 1
Virginia Tech: 1

This is year-by-year list of ACC champions along with their seeds:

Year
Champion

1954
No. 4 NC State

1955
No. 1 NC State

1956
No. 1 NC State

1957
No. 1 North Carolina

1958
No. 4 Maryland

1959
No. 1 NC State

1960
No. 4 Duke

1961
No. 1 Wake Forest

1962
No. 1 Wake Forest

1963
No. 1 Duke

1964
No. 1 Duke

1965
No. 2 NC State

1966
No. 1 Duke

1967
No. 1 North Carolina

1968
No. 1 North Carolina

1969
No. 1 North Carolina

1970
No. 3 NC State

1971
No. 2 South Carolina

1972
No. 1 North Carolina

1973
No. 1 NC State

1974
No. 1 NC State

1975
No. 2 North Carolina

1976
No. 6 Virginia

1977
No. 1 North Carolina

1978
No. 2 Duke

1979
No. 1 North Carolina

1980
No. 6 Duke

1981
No. 2 North Carolina

1982
No. 1 North Carolina

1983
No. 4 NC State

1984
No. 2 Maryland

1985
No. 1 Georgia Tech

1986
No. 1 Duke

1987
No. 6 NC State

1988
No. 3 Duke

1989
No. 4 North Carolina

1990
No. 3 Georgia Tech

1991
No. 2 North Carolina

1992
No. 1 Duke

1993
No. 6 Georgia Tech

1994
No. 2 North Carolina

1995
No. 1 Wake Forest

1996
No. 2 Wake Forest

1997
No. 3 North Carolina

1998
No. 2 North Carolina

1999
No. 1 Duke

2000
No. 1 Duke

2001
No. 2 Duke

2002
No. 2 Duke

2003
No. 3 Duke

2004
No. 6 Maryland

2005
No. 3 Duke

2006
No. 1 Duke

2007
No. 1 North Carolina

2008
No. 1 North Carolina

2009
No. 3 Duke

2010
No. 1 Duke

2011
No. 2 Duke

2012
No. 3 Florida State

2013
No. 1 Miami

2014
No. 1 Virginia

2015
No. 3 Notre Dame

2016
No. 1 North Carolina

2017
No. 5 Duke

2018
No. 1 Virginia

2019
No. 3 Duke

2020
Canceled

2021
No. 4 Georgia Tech

2022
No. 7 Virginia Tech

2023
No. 4 Duke

2024
No. 10 NC State

2025
No. 1 Duke
